  • My permalink structure on a blog i’ve setup is

    /%post_id%/%postname%.html

    On static pages and direct links to posts, everything is working fine.

    The problem occurs when i click a category, and note that this happens only in IE 6. Example,

    http://domain.com/category/brown-bears

    IE would initially load the page and i can still see the posts listed, then it continues loading, with the loading indicator below saying – X items remaining, but finally it goes to a 404 File Not Found error.

    At times it does not error out to a 404, but loads the page and stops. But the page looks like some parts are missing. Weird color in the background as if it didn’t really load in full.

    This does not happen on Firefox, Chrome and Opera. It is unique to IE 6 only.

    I can’t go back to the default url structure, it’s too ugly. Any help/explanation on this?
